Find the solutions of the equation `cos(cos^-1 x) =cosec (cosec^-1x)`.

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

`cos (cos^(-1) x) = x " for " x in [-1, 1]`
`cosec(cosec^(-1) x) = x " for " x in (-oo, -1] uu [1, oo]`
`rArr cos (cos^(-1) x) = cosec (cosec^(-1) x) " for " x = +- 1` only.
Hence, there are two roots only
